Try this after coloring: After coloring, ask your child to trace the 'H' with their finger and then make the sound 'h-h-h' like a gentle sigh, connecting the visual with phonics. Discuss other words that start with the letter 'H' – like 'hat', 'house', or 'happy' – and maybe even draw a few small pictures of them next to the horse.

Coloring Techniques
- •Start with large background shapes first before coloring smaller focal details.
- •Use colored pencils for precision along tight outlines, and wax crayons or paint for broad textures.
- •Encourage experimenting with shadows and gradients by pressing lightly and layering colors.
